Originally premiering February 8th, 2003, "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les" stars Michael Sinterniklaas, Wayne Grayson, Sam Riegel, Gregory Abbey. The series runs 7 season(s), and has a score of 78 (out of 100) on TMDB, which assembled reviews from 197 experienced people.
Interested in knowing what the series is about? Here’s the plot: "When four pet turtles were bathed in alien ooze, they began to mutate and became the Teenage Mutant Ninja Turtles. Raised in New York City sewers by their foster father and wise sensei, Master Splinter, Leonardo, Michelangelo, Donatello, and Raphael wage war against crime. Led by Master Splinter, the four turtles learn the ancient martial art of Ninjitsu, mastering skills of stealth, weapons, and fighting. They stop evildoers in all forms, whether barbaric gangs, lowlife crooks, deranged cyborgs, or even the crime syndicate The Foot, led by their archrival, The Shredder."
